Transaction af24e4206b8b37efb406f6a74bd01e6fc7e5fe62a9a91efe36b90d56d1fb14a9

1 Input
2 Outputs
  • af24e4206b8b37efb406f6a74bd01e6fc7e5fe62a9a91efe36b90d56d1fb14a9:0
  • value  42732056
    address  351omykLYgLPF7iwKRiwHGfDeyjnWYfmKS
  • af24e4206b8b37efb406f6a74bd01e6fc7e5fe62a9a91efe36b90d56d1fb14a9:1
  • value  840000
    address  3DUB2PkNXocYHNe7MsB8ewEWefN3gwMnYw